    C - 1 Tachometer Info Requested

    What is the Tachometer Application that Yellow Lines at 6300 - 6400, and Red Lines at 6500, with part number "1586083" on the back of the tach? Was it distributor or generator driven?

    Is the number stamped in ink or is it some way embossed? I can't find any C1 tachometer of that part number. It may be that the part number is for something other than the tachometer instrument, itself, or it may be that it's a PRODUCTION-only part number (but, I doubt it). Most C1 tachometer instruments have a part number that begins with "154". See if you can find such a number on the unit.

      If the case hasn't been molested, it should be ink-stamped either "Reads Cable Speed" (generator-driven), or "Reads Twice Cable Speed" (distributor-driven).
